>> What is your avr-gcc version?
>Configured with: ../gcc-4.3.3/


That's strange as by 4.3.3 the avr6 (subfamily/group where both ATMega256x
belong) support was certainly already established. I use 4.2.2 for my
daily work with ATMega2560.
 
But it is known to be tricky to build a working package. Your "free" way is
too suspicious.
 
> What components contains the chip infos? 
 
All of them, in some way - that's part of why it's tricky.
 
You better stick to tried proven packages; and better to go for 4.8+,
benefiting from accessing FLASH through the named address space features.
 
One of them might be the Atmel builds,
http://www.atmel.com/tools/atmelavrtoolchainforlinux.aspx
 
Other may be built using Bingo's scripts, see
http://www.avrfreaks.net/forum/script-building-avr-gcc-451-linux
